1) Explore all pages in the website structure with a website crawler

● Follow the same rules as Googlebot

● Take all the time you need● Don't stop until you’ve reached

the deepest URL

Page 13: Botify's presentation at Brighton SEO (Sept. 2014)

Twitter.com/botify

● List all pages explored by Google over a 30-day period

● Find out which weren't crawled.

2) Extract Googlebot queries from web server logs

Page 14: Botify's presentation at Brighton SEO (Sept. 2014)

Twitter.com/botify

● List which of these pages received visits through Google search results

● Find out which didn't.

3) Extract organic visits from web server logs
